editor: deleting objects
This commit is contained in:
parent
cf1350bd59
commit
dded1de9e3
2 changed files with 5 additions and 2 deletions
|
@ -1,4 +1,5 @@
|
||||||
{% load bootstrap3 %}
|
{% load bootstrap3 %}
|
||||||
|
{% include 'editor/fragment_sections.html' %}
|
||||||
|
|
||||||
<h3>Delete {{ model_title }}</h3>
|
<h3>Delete {{ model_title }}</h3>
|
||||||
<form action="{{ path }}" method="post">
|
<form action="{{ path }}" method="post">
|
||||||
|
@ -8,7 +9,7 @@
|
||||||
<input type="hidden" name="pk" value="{{ pk }}">
|
<input type="hidden" name="pk" value="{{ pk }}">
|
||||||
{% buttons %}
|
{% buttons %}
|
||||||
<button class="invisiblesubmit" type="submit"></button>
|
<button class="invisiblesubmit" type="submit"></button>
|
||||||
<a class="btn btn-default" href="{% url 'editor.mapitems.level' mapitem_type=mapitem_type level='LEVEL' %}" data-insert-level>
|
<a class="btn btn-default" href="{{ path }}" data-insert-level>
|
||||||
Cancel
|
Cancel
|
||||||
</a>
|
</a>
|
||||||
<button type="submit" name="delete_confirm" value="1" class="btn btn-danger pull-right" data-reload-geometries>
|
<button type="submit" name="delete_confirm" value="1" class="btn btn-danger pull-right" data-reload-geometries>
|
||||||
|
|
|
@ -82,7 +82,9 @@ def edit(request, pk=None, model=None):
|
||||||
if not settings.DIRECT_EDITING:
|
if not settings.DIRECT_EDITING:
|
||||||
# todo: suggest changes
|
# todo: suggest changes
|
||||||
raise NotImplementedError
|
raise NotImplementedError
|
||||||
# obj.delete()
|
obj.delete()
|
||||||
|
if model == Section:
|
||||||
|
ctx.update({'target': reverse('editor.index')})
|
||||||
return render(request, 'editor/redirect.html', ctx)
|
return render(request, 'editor/redirect.html', ctx)
|
||||||
return render(request, 'editor/delete.html', ctx)
|
return render(request, 'editor/delete.html', ctx)
|
||||||
|
|
||||||
|
|
Loading…
Add table
Add a link
Reference in a new issue